SFIG Issues Dozens of Model Reps and Warrants To Help Reinvigorate Non-Agency MBS Market

November 13, 2015
The Structured Finance Industry Group put out the third edition of its RMBS 3.0 “Green Papers” initiative early this week, featuring dozens of model representations and warranties for new non-agency residential MBS, including a range of proposed standardized constructs. “This release substantially builds upon our growing series of Green Papers, which are aimed at restoring confidence to the ‘private label’ RMBS market,” the trade group said. The first and second editions were released in 2014. The 39 model reps and warrants included in the third edition complete...

Jumbo MBS Production Picks Up Midway Through Final Lap of 2015; Some See It as a Good Investment

November 13, 2015
Three separate issuers of jumbo MBS shopped deals in the past week, giving a jolt to a market that has been somewhat subdued since the end of the first quarter. Industry analysts suggest that while liquidity for new jumbo MBS remains limited, the deals can be a good investment. Redwood Trust is set to issue a somewhat unusual $337.08 million jumbo MBS, Credit Suisse is preparing a deal and Five Oaks Investment issued a $251.27 million security this week, according to rating reports and filings with the Securities and Exchange Commission.
